basicity

"It's all about staying basic" he mumbled through the cigarette sticking out of his mouth, trying to light a match, "you think there's more to life than there really is but there really isn't. Modernity and civilisation, civility actually, since civilisation is nothing but a town if you really knew your history, and you would have known your history if you just stayed basic.. modernity and civility, words of the like are virtually nothing but nouns used by people who think that there's more to life than there really is. Those same group of people who fancy everything that's not already in their possession, and those same group of people who keep whining about everything that's already in their possession. Civility and modernity my bum, I'll tell you what that is, it's like when you have a six year old kid and you take her into a toy store, and no matter how many toys she buys, she'll always see that one final toy up on the top shelf. It's all about something, it's all about having to have this or that, or why Little Jimmy has it and not Little Janey, there's always something that we're the only people on the planet who aren't doing it right. Well not me mister. Go ahead, call me "un-patriotic", buncha kids watching way too many movies if you ask me. Patriotic, yeah right, that's an excuse that works, let's all forget what we are and where we come from and keep our eyes on good ol' lil Jimmy, desire what he possesses in the name of being nationalists. The biggest favor you can ever do for your country is accept it for what it is, it's not about dragging it into accepting what you think you are. All you have to ask yourself is, how do you know the difference? The answer is by staying basic."
